One of the final lamps we completed in 2010 was a 16″ Fish Shade on the Bell Pepper Base. Commissioned by a client in North Carolina, this shade has lots of color in both the swimming Koi and in the background glass. As can be seen from the two photos of this lamp, each fish in the shade has a different color accent. This will give the shade a different look depending on which side faces forward.
The Bell Pepper base was created in our studio. This unusual Tiffany Studios’ base design can be used with 14″ or 16″ shades.
